Collaboration between Olivier Ducreux (Shonky) and Jennifer Cardini. Being into club music since it’s tender age, Shonky graced the decks of a club for the first time in 1998 inspired by djs like Dan Ghenacia or Ivan Smagghe as a time when serious parisian clubbers revolved around the Kwality parties at the Batofar. Since then he’s been regular in key parisian clubs like La Scene, Le Rex ou Le Nouveau Casino. His international pedigree includes Fabric in London, Panorama Bar in Berlin, Fuse in Belgium, Weetamix in Geneva. Since his first production through FreaK ‘n Chic in 2005, he has now released through Mobilee, Sub Static and Resopal. Shonky is also developing a production partnership with Jennifer Cardini including ep’s on Mobilee and forthcoming "Tuesday Paranoïa’" ep on Crosstown Rebels (September 07) Don't tell her that she's the priestess of minimal techno, or that her example has paved the way for the wave of French female DJ's, you may well exasperate her.
